Chain Hoist
Features
Increased efficiency by additional pinion shaft bearing and close tolerances
Hook blocks are bolted allowing complete hook inspection
Lightweight and durable all steel construction with powder coated finish and plated frame components to resist corrosion
Premium Grade 80 Zinc plated alloy load chain manufactured in the USA or Japan
Hand chain opening is formed with a radius for smooth operation
Sealed ball bearings on the chain wheel maximize efficiency and serviceability
Self-adjusting double pawl disc type mechanical load brake insures positive load control
Double roller guide insures load chain tracking
Optional Overload Protection is new design one directional clutch that will only slip in the lift direction
Meets: ASME/ANSl B3O.16, OSHA, NASA-STD-8719.9 and EU Directives: 98/37/EC
ATEX rated
II 3 GD c IIB 54º C X for limited use in Hazardous Environments
